I had a very good experience with Maule Air Texas as a seller. I sold an M4 a couple of years ago and contacted Charlie who seemed to know Maules (I think he is an A&P). He was very professional and responsive with any questions I had, even on weekends and early evenings. He had a buyer in less than a week and got substantially more than my purchase price! He was very pleasant to deal with and I will definitely contact him next time I’m looking to purchase.

I had excellent experience with Charlie as a buyer who backed out of the purchase during the prebuy. It was hard for him to get complete accurate information on the airplane so when I backed out during the agreed time frame, he refunded 100% of deposit. He was very professional and honest.I would have no qualms dealing with him again as a buyer or seller. Les
